In an era overwhelmed by information, content curation has become essential for organizations, publishers, and content creators alike. The integration of Natural Language Processing (NLP) into content curation workflows has transformed the process, allowing for the efficient extraction, analysis, and organization of relevant data from vast sources.
Understanding NLP and Its Role in Content Curation
Content curation involves collecting, organizing, and presenting information around a particular subject or theme. Traditionally, this was a labor-intensive task requiring manual effort. However, NLP—an area of artificial intelligence focused on understanding and processing human language—has automated many aspects of this process. NLP systems can analyze text to detect sentiment, extract key phrases, and identify underlying themes, making the curation process both faster and more precise.
The Advantages of Leveraging NLP for Content Curation
- Enhanced Relevance and Personalization:
NLP can interpret the context and intent behind textual data. By analyzing language patterns, curated content can be more effectively matched to the interests and needs of a specific audience, resulting in a more personalized experience. - Efficiency in Data Processing:
With the continuous growth of online content, manually sifting through information is increasingly impractical. NLP automates the analysis of large volumes of text, quickly identifying the most relevant and informative pieces. - Sentiment and Trend Analysis:
One of the key features of NLP is its ability to gauge sentiment. This capability helps content curators understand public opinion and spot emerging trends, ensuring that the curated content remains timely and engaging. - Improved Content Discovery:
Through techniques such as keyword extraction, thematic grouping, and contextual analysis, NLP uncovers hidden patterns and relationships between pieces of content. This results in richer, more diverse content collections.
Implementing NLP in Your Content Curation Strategy
1. Establish Clear Objectives and Understand Your Audience
Begin by defining the goals of your content curation initiative. Consider:
- The type of content you aim to curate, whether it be news articles, research papers, or blog posts.
- The preferences and needs of your target audience.
- The key topics or themes that are central to your niche.
2. Select Suitable NLP Approaches
Instead of focusing on specific brands or proprietary tools, explore the range of open-source methodologies available. Many techniques exist for processing text, including:
- Text Parsing and Tokenization: Breaking down text into manageable components.
- Contextual Analysis: Understanding the meaning behind phrases and sentences.
- Thematic Grouping: Clustering content by similar topics or underlying themes.
- Emotional Tone Detection: Assessing the sentiment to align content with audience expectations.
3. Data Collection and Preprocessing
Gather your data from various sources such as web feeds, public forums, or aggregated online content. Once collected, it is important to prepare the data through:
- Data Cleaning: Removing irrelevant content like extraneous formatting or noise.
- Normalization: Standardizing text formats to ensure consistency.
- Segmentation: Dividing the text into tokens or sentences for easier processing.
4. Applying NLP Techniques
After preprocessing, apply NLP methods to extract actionable insights:
- Keyword and Keyphrase Extraction: Identifying significant terms that highlight the core subjects of the content.
- Thematic Analysis: Grouping related content pieces based on shared topics.
- Sentiment Analysis: Evaluating the overall tone to align content with the desired mood.
- Entity Recognition: Detecting mentions of important individuals, locations, or events to provide additional context.
5. Filtering and Ranking Content
Once the content has been analyzed, develop a system to filter and rank it based on relevance and quality. Consider factors such as:
- Engagement Indicators: How frequently the content is interacted with by audiences.
- Timeliness: Ensuring the content is current and up-to-date.
- Credibility: Prioritizing sources that are recognized for reliability and accuracy.
6. Continual Improvement Through Feedback
Content curation is not a one-time effort but a continuously evolving process. Establish feedback mechanisms to monitor the performance of curated content and adjust your NLP models accordingly. Regularly reviewing audience engagement and content performance will help refine your approach and ensure that your curated selections remain relevant over time.
Real-World Application: A Streamlined Approach to Information Aggregation
Consider a digital platform that aggregates diverse content streams into a unified, personalized experience. By integrating NLP techniques:
- Data is aggregated from multiple sources, ensuring a wide array of perspectives.
- Content is analyzed and categorized by underlying themes, making it easier for users to navigate.
- Personalization is achieved through sentiment and context analysis, ensuring that the curated feed matches the interests of each user.
- Ranking algorithms prioritize content that is both timely and highly engaging.
This automated, intelligent approach not only saves time but also ensures that users receive content that is both meaningful and tailored to their specific needs.
Conclusion
Natural Language Processing stands at the forefront of modern content curation, offering robust methods for managing and making sense of an overwhelming amount of textual information. By automating the extraction of key insights and continuously refining content delivery based on audience feedback, NLP significantly enhances the relevance and impact of curated content. Embracing these techniques can empower content creators and organizations to deliver information that is both timely and engaging, ensuring they remain competitive in today’s fast-paced digital environment.